Mug Moominmamma’s Mural was released in 2020. The pattern design is based on Gutsy Animations’ animation series Moominvalley. The series is based on the original Moomin stories by Tove and Lars Jansson. This mug is designed by Arabia. It is a part of a series of mugs in which the patterns are not from the original Moomin stories. The mug was in production through the year 2020. The logo of the animation series is found on the bottom stamp.

Designers

Kaj Franck

Kaj Franck

Kaj Franck was born on November 9, 1911 in Vyborg. He was one of the most internationally known Finnish glass and ceramic designers. In 1932, Franck graduated from the School of Art and Design as a furniture designer. After graduation, Franck worked as a catalog designer, interior designer, and furniture designer. Franck was the artistic director of the Nuutajärvi glass factory from 1950 to 1973. In addition to this, he worked as a teacher at the Art School in 1945 and later as its artistic director from 1960–1969. Kaj Franck has designed products for Arabia, Iittala and Artek, among others. Franck's best-known works are the Kilta series, the Teema series and the Kartio glasses. During his career, Kaj Franck won several awards and received recognition for his design work at the Milan Triennial in 1951, 1954 and the Milan Triennial Grand Prix in 1957. He has also received the Compasso d’Oro Prize, the Lunning Prize, the Prince Eugen Medal and Pro Finlandia. In 1972, he was awarded the title of Professor and Honorary Doctor of the Royal College of Art in London in 1983. Kaj Franck died at the age of 77 in 1989.

Tove Slotte

Tove Slotte

Tove Slotte, born in 1957, is a Finnish artist and a graphic designer. She is a professional ceramist. Tove Slotte worked at Arabia from 1985 to 1990, after which she has worked as a freelance designer. She is best known for designing and illustrating the Moomin products for Iittala and Arabia ceramics. Tove Slotte has been a Moomin fan since her childhood. She says her favourite Moomin book is The Book about Moomin, Mymble and Little My. Tove Slotte has designed the Moomin products for Arabia for more than 30 years.

Moominmamma

Moominmamma

Moominmamma is the lovable and gentle mother figure, and her peaceful character brings some stability to the colourful and lively Moomin family. Moominmamma is a caring and loving personality, who only wishes all living creatures well. Moominmamma appreciates uniqueness in everyone and is always just. Amongst the inhabitants of Moomin Valley, Moominmamma is considered a very reliable and helpful person. She is never out of chores and she loves to keep busy in her kitchen and the garden. Moominmamma has an astonishing ability to see that every cloud has a silver lining. The apron and the handbag are very important accessories to Moominmamma. In the handbag she carries supplies for all possible occasions. Moominmamma appears in almost all of the Moomin books.
